We've all been there - that awkward meeting where a client looks you dead in the eyes and asks, "So what exactly am I getting for all this social media spend? " Your stomach drops as you scramble to explain engagement rates to someone who just wants to know about sales. It's like trying to pay your rent with Monopoly money - the value is clear to you, but they're just not buying it. Today, we're cutting through that confusion with Scott Emalfarb, founder and CEO of Fresh Content Society, social media whisperer, and ROI translator extraordinaire. This is the guy who turned a desperate tweet from a struggling deli into a 1,500% sales increase during the pandemic. Scott has cracked the code on speaking the language of social media value to everyone from skeptical CEOs to hungry CMOs to overwhelmed social managers. He doesn't just get results - he makes sure everyone in the room understands exactly why those results matter. So, whether you're tired of blank stares during client presentations or just want to sleep better knowing you can defend your social strategy to anyone with a budget, today's episode is your new secret weapon. Social Pulse Podcast host Mike Allton asked Scott Emalfarb about: ⭐ Stakeholder-specific communication is essential: Learn how to tailor your social media ROI messaging to address the specific concerns and priorities of different decision-makers, from CEOs focused on bottom-line impact to social media managers needing tactical validation. ⭐ Effective ROI frameworks translate technical metrics into business outcomes: Discover how to build communication systems that connect platform-specific metrics to the business outcomes that matter most to clients across all levels of their organization. ⭐ ROI communication is an ongoing process, not a one-time report: Understand how to implement consistent value-demonstration touchpoints throughout the client relationship to build trust and demonstrate long-term impact beyond individual campaigns. The heart was always off-limits to surgeons. Cutting into it spelled instant death for the patient. That is, until a ragtag group of doctors scattered across the Midwest and Texas decided to throw out the rule book. Working in makeshift laboratories and home garages, using medical devices made from scavenged machine parts and beer tubes, these men and women invented the field of open heart surgery. Odds are, someone you know is alive because of them. So why has history left them behind? Presented by Chris Pine, CARDIAC COWBOYS tells the gripping true story behind the birth of heart surgery, and the young, Greatest Generation doctors who made it happen. For years, they competed and feuded, racing to be the first, the best, and the most prolific. Some appeared on the cover of Time Magazine, operated on kings and advised presidents. Others ended up disgraced, penniless, and convicted of felonies. Together, they ignited a revolution in medicine, and changed the world.
